Script and Sans Serrif fonts...I can't find them in Photopshop. Are they under that name?

You can use any script font you like. Script fonts are anything swooshy and scripty...

http://www.dezineguide.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/04/Buffet-Script-Fonts.jpg

Serif and San Serif are accents or the lack of those accents on fonts as seen below...

http://triggersandsparks.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/03/serifs_vs_sans.jpg

For this challenge, we want you to combine script with San Serif on your layout like seen below...

http://www.fontflavor.com/winnie/wp-content/uploads/2013/09/test-clean-summer-kiss.jpg

The fonts you choose are up to you!

08-28-2015, 05:52 AM
Anyone done with the 'Back to Basics' page? I checked the gallery and most of them used a kit from Studio Basic, is that what it is? TIA

Back to Basics could be anything. It could be getting back to the reason you started scrapbooking (e.g. preserving a story with a good photo, and not stressing about too much embellishing), or it could be about something like a resolution you've made (e.g. eating right, exercising daily, getting enough sleep, etc). It could be about learning something new and feeling like you're starting from scratch again.

Back to Basics has a wide interpretation, and it is really up to you and what the phrase inspires you to think about.

jacinda
08-28-2015, 05:59 AM
Anyone done the BTW square yet? I am needing some inspiration for that one.

To quote google, BTW means “by the way,” and is used as it is used in normal, everyday speech – that is, it's used to convey an additional thought that may or may not be related to the original thought that was discussed.

Some things I thought of:

Something offhand your kid has said.
Scrap the thoughts in your head at any given time. (That would be a good one - I bet you have a dozen or more things on your mind at once).
Scrap a time you surprised someone. (BTW, we're not actually going to Nana's for the weekend, we're going to Disneyland! ...etc)
Scrap about the acronyms commonly used in your house at the moment.

Libby Pritchett
09-04-2015, 12:19 PM
According to the US Dept of Labor website, this is what Labor Day is:

Labor Day, the first Monday in September, is a creation of the labor movement and is dedicated to the social and economic achievements of American workers. It constitutes a yearly national tribute to the contributions workers have made to the strength, prosperity, and well-being of our country.

For the prompt, I'd say you could scrap about anything employmentelated (your job, your spouse's job, the job of a sahm, your dream job, your first job, etc) OR you could probably even go literal with "labor" and do a pregnancy/delivery page, too.

I'd say it's up to you to be creative and determine how you want to interpret the prompt. :)
